Marketing/Leasing

Maintains a professional yet friendly atmosphere in the leasing office and other areas where prospective residents and residents meet. Inspects models and market-ready vacancies daily to ensure cleanliness. Performs cleaning and staging as needed. Performs all business in accordance with Thrive policies and procedures, Fair Housing, Americans with Disabilities Act, Fair Credit Reporting Act, and all other laws pertaining to apartments. Answers incoming phone calls and handles each call accordingly; transfers calls to assistant manager or Community Manager when appropriate. Greets prospective residents, qualifies, determines needs and preferences, and professionally presents community and specific apartments with features and benefits. Maintains awareness of local market conditions and trends; contributes ideas to the manager for marketing property and improving resident satisfaction. Maintains a lease closing ratio appropriate for the property and submarket. Responds to inquiries in the CRM system in accordance with Thrive expectations. Posts regularly on online advertising sites as instructed. Sets out A-Boards and balloons at property entrances daily.

Administrative

Completes all lease applications, assists with application verification and notifies prospective residents of results. Types miscellaneous resident communications as needed. Completes lease paperwork including related addenda and accepts rents and deposits. Completes Guest Card information form on all prospects, sends thank-you notes and performs follow-up. Physically inspects property when on site, picks up litter, and reports service needs to maintenance staff. Inspects move-outs and vacancies. Inventories office supplies and reports needs to Community Manager. Organizes and files appropriate reports, leases and paperwork. Attends property and Thrive trainings and meetings as requested. Performs any additional duties assigned by Leasing Manager, Assistant Manager, Community Manager or Regional Manager.
